mysqldate怎么输入
时间 : 2023-07-28 01:17:02声明: : 文章内容来自网络,不保证准确性,请自行甄别信息有效性

在MySQL中,日期的输入方式主要有两种:一种是使用标准日期格式,另一种是使用函数来生成日期。

1. 使用标准日期格式:

在输入日期时,可以使用标准的日期格式(YYYY-MM-DD)作为输入。以下是几个示例:

- 输入2021年1月1日的日期:

```sql

INSERT INTO table_name (date_column) VALUES ('2021-01-01');

- 输入2020年12月31日的日期和时间:

```sql

INSERT INTO table_name (date_column) VALUES ('2020-12-31 23:59:59');

2. 使用日期函数:

MySQL提供了一些日期函数,可以用于生成当前日期、指定日期或者做日期运算。以下是几个常用的日期函数及示例:

- CURDATE():返回当前日期

```sql

INSERT INTO table_name (date_column) VALUES (CURDATE());

- DATE('YYYY-MM-DD'):将指定的日期字符串转换为日期类型

```sql

INSERT INTO table_name (date_column) VALUES (DATE('2022-06-30'));

- NOW():返回当前日期和时间

```sql

INSERT INTO table_name (date_column) VALUES (NOW());

- DATE_ADD(date, INTERVAL value unit):对日期进行加法运算,可以添加年、月、日等单位

```sql

INSERT INTO table_name (date_column) VALUES (DATE_ADD('2021-01-01', INTERVAL 1 MONTH));

上述示例中,将2021年1月1日加上1个月,得到的日期将**入到指定的列中。

总之,不论是使用标准日期格式还是使用日期函数,都可以在MySQL中正确地输入日期。